Daily Market Pulse - July 27, 2026: ETH Leads a Quiet Green Session

ETH jumps 3.2% and SOL adds 2% as crypto posts a broad but modest bounce - BTC holds $65K with no confirmed bottom signal yet.

🎧 Listen to this briefing

Crypto is flashing green across the board today, with Ethereum leading the major assets up 3.2%, Solana adding 2.0%, and Bitcoin holding steady with a 0.8% gain to $65,166. It is a constructive session - not a fireworks show, but a broad, orderly bid that deserves attention.

Today's Move

ETH is the standout, posting its strongest single-day move among the majors. SOL is close behind at +2.0%, and BTC is holding above $65K without much drama. The altcoin space is mixed but leaning positive, with the top gainers list showing some explosive moves: BTW +45.8%, AKE +34.9%, and DIA +28.7% lead a speculative fringe that is clearly active. On the flip side, DEXE cratered 29.9%, SNXX dropped 20.9%, and EUL fell 19.6% - a reminder that the same risk appetite fueling big gains can also accelerate exits from weaker names.

What's Driving It

  • Lido restructuring: The announcement that Lido is moving $16.5 billion in staked ETH to cut its validator count by a third is generating real attention. This is a significant operational shift for the largest liquid staking protocol, and markets appear to be digesting it as a net positive for ETH staking health.
  • Institutional pipeline building: Circle acquiring nearly 1,000 IBM blockchain patents and Securitize landing an SEC adviser license signal that the tokenization and compliant infrastructure layer is quietly expanding. This is background fuel, not a daily catalyst, but it supports the neutral-to-constructive regime.
  • Strategy skips BTC again: For the fifth consecutive week, Strategy did not add Bitcoin to its treasury. That removes a demand signal the market had grown accustomed to, and it is worth noting even on a green day.
  • Regulatory friction: Binance disappearing from Google Play in certain EU countries and Thailand's SEC alleging Bitkub concealed a $50 million hack are live regulatory risks that could weigh on sentiment if they escalate.

Signs of a Turn - or Lack Thereof

The bottom and accumulation indicator sits at 36 out of 100, a red reading that does not confirm a bottoming signal. Today's green session is encouraging, but the indicator is telling you not to read too much into one day. The 14-day return of 4.9% in a neutral regime means the market has been grinding, not surging. A bounce is happening - calling it a confirmed reversal is not supported by the data right now.
